NSCDC arrests five over alleged sale of dead cattle in Yobe
Vanguard Nigeria · sub saharan africa
By Maryam Abdul-aziz Usman, Damaturu The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ps, NSCDC, Yobe State Command, has arrested five persons, including a 42-year-old woman identified as Nancy Benedict, over the alleged purchase and processing of dead cattle for human consumption. The suspects were arrested in the New Jerusalem area of Damaturu, the Yobe State capital. […] The post NSCDC arrests five over alleged sale of dead cattle in Yobe appeared first on Vanguard News.
